diff options
Diffstat (limited to 'src/tools/common/sss_tools.h')
-rw-r--r-- | src/tools/common/sss_tools.h |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/src/tools/common/sss_tools.h b/src/tools/common/sss_tools.h index 49da7d634..848009365 100644 --- a/src/tools/common/sss_tools.h +++ b/src/tools/common/sss_tools.h @@ -38,7 +38,12 @@ errno_t sss_tool_init(TALLOC_CTX *mem_ctx, int *argc, const char **argv, struct sss_tool_ctx **_tool_ctx); -struct sss_cmdline; +struct sss_cmdline { + const char *exec; /* argv[0] */ + const char *command; /* command name */ + int argc; /* rest of arguments */ + const char **argv; +}; typedef errno_t (*sss_route_fn)(struct sss_cmdline *cmdline, |